JONESBORO, Ark.| The Jackson State versus Arkansas State soccer match was called due to excessive heat after 45 minutes of play Thursday afternoon. The Red Wolves took a 2-1 lead over the Tigers before the half. Today's match does not count towards either team's record.

HOW IT HAPPENED
Jackson State's
Kendyl Terrell scored first in the game as JSU got ahead to a 1-0 lead. Arkansas State scored twice to go ahead 2-1 before the half. After halftime, the game was called due to extreme heat conditions.
